(a9t9) Free OCR Software

(a9t9) Free OCR Software is a web-based Optical Character Recognition (OCR) service and API that allows users to extract text from images and PDF documents. It focuses on providing a simple and free solution for digitizing content, supporting various file formats and languages.

Key Features

  • Free for basic online use, no registration required.
  • Supports a wide variety of image formats and PDFs (multi-page).
  • Offers excellent multilingual text recognition.

CloudScan

CloudScan

Freemium

CloudScan is a user-friendly scanning software designed for efficiently digitizing documents, photos, and images into multipage PDF files. It offers core functionalities like scanning, PDF management (split, merge, edit), and built-in OCR capabilities, making it a comprehensive solution for basic document handling on a single computer.

Key Features

  • Intuitive and simple user interface, easy to learn and use.
  • Efficiently scans documents and images to multipage PDF format.
  • Includes useful PDF splitting and merging capabilities.

Online OCR

Online OCR

Free

Online OCR is a web-based service providing accurate optical character recognition (OCR) to convert scanned documents, images, and PDF files into editable text formats like Word, Excel, and Plain Text.

Key Features

  • Easy to use with a simple interface.
  • Supports various image and PDF formats.
  • Offers multiple output formats (Word, Excel, Text).

Concord

Concord

Freemium

Concord is a comprehensive digital document and contract lifecycle management (CLM) platform designed for businesses of all sizes. It streamlines document creation, negotiation, e-signing, execution, and post-execution management within a single, secure environment. Concord focuses on collaboration, efficiency, and compliance throughout the entire document lifecycle.

Key Features

  • Comprehensive document and contract lifecycle management in one platform.
  • Excellent real-time collaboration tools for negotiation and review.
  • Integrated and secure electronic signatures speed up execution.
